引言
CentOS作为一款广泛使用的企业级Linux发行版,其稳定性、安全性和丰富的功能使其成为服务器操作系统的首选。在CentOS系统中,文件编辑是日常运维和开发工作中不可或缺的技能。本文将详细介绍CentOS中几种常用的文件编辑器及其使用技巧,帮助您轻松掌握企业级Linux系统的文件编辑。
一、Vim编辑器
Vim是一款功能强大、高度可配置的文本编辑器,是Linux系统管理员和开发者的必备工具。
1.1 Vim基本操作
- 启动Vim:
vim 文件名
- 命令模式:按下
Esc
键进入命令模式。 - 插入模式:在命令模式下,按下
i
、I
、a
、A
、o
、O
、r
、R
键进入插入模式。 - 替换模式:在命令模式下,按下
R
键进入替换模式。 - 退出Vim:在命令模式下,输入
:q
退出Vim。
1.2 Vim高级操作
- 查找和替换:
:s/旧字符串/新字符串
(替换当前行第一个匹配项),:global s/旧字符串/新字符串
(替换所有匹配项)。 - 复制和粘贴:在命令模式下,使用
yy
复制一行,yw
复制一段文本,p
粘贴文本。 - 撤销和重做:
u
撤销上一步操作,Ctrl + r
重做上一步操作。
二、Nano编辑器
Nano是一款简单易用的文本编辑器,适合初学者和日常文本编辑。
2.1 Nano基本操作
- 启动Nano:
nano 文件名
- 编辑文件:直接在Nano编辑器中编辑文件。
- 保存并退出:按下
Ctrl + O
保存文件,按下Ctrl + X
退出Nano。
2.2 Nano高级操作
- 查找和替换:按下
Ctrl + W
查找字符串,按下Ctrl + R
替换字符串。 - 复制和粘贴:按下
Ctrl + C
复制文本,按下Ctrl + V
粘贴文本。
三、gedit编辑器
gedit是GNOME桌面环境下的默认文本编辑器,功能丰富,界面友好。
3.1 gedit基本操作
- 启动gedit:
gedit 文件名
- 编辑文件:直接在gedit编辑器中编辑文件。
- 保存并退出:按下
Ctrl + S
保存文件,按下Ctrl + Q
退出gedit。
3.2 gedit高级操作
- 查找和替换:按下
Ctrl + F
查找字符串,按下Ctrl + H
替换字符串。 - 复制和粘贴:按下
Ctrl + C
复制文本,按下Ctrl + V
粘贴文本。
四、总结
通过本文的介绍,相信您已经对CentOS中的文件编辑器有了更深入的了解。在实际工作中,根据您的需求选择合适的编辑器,并熟练掌握其使用技巧,将大大提高您的工作效率。